%description
|
|
PrettyTable is a simple Python library designed to make it quick and easy to
|
|
represent tabular data in visually appealing ASCII tables. It was inspired by
|
|
the ASCII tables used in the PostgreSQL shell psql. PrettyTable allows for
|
|
selection of which columns are to be printed, independent alignment of columns
|
|
(left or right justified or centred) and printing of "sub-tables" by specifying
|
|
a row range.
